JoTT has mandated contributions for the processing of articles for publication since 01 April 2021.  While it is still an open access peer-reviewed journal, an article processing contribution (APC) is now charged for publishing in JoTT.  The APC is estimated on the kind of article submitted (e.g., Communication, Short Communication, Note), number of authors (not on number of pages of publication), and is based on the standards of income in biodiversity-rich developing countries.

The Journal of Threatened Taxa (JoTT) is an and print, peer-reviewed, monthly, international journal on conservation and taxonomy.
The aim of the Journal is to promote open access peer-reviewed publication on wildlife research and conservation action worldwide with a minimal article processing charge and no subscription or membership or hidden costs, on a regular basis without compromising on ethics, standards and pre-requisites of scientific publications.
 
All articles published in JoTT are registered under Creative Commons Attribution 4.0 International License unless otherwise mentioned. JoTT allows unrestricted use of articles in any medium, reproduction and distribution by providing adequate credit to the authors and the source of publication.
